数据库文件存储着SQL Server中的所有数据和对象,例如表、存储过程和视图。每个数据库可以包含一个或多个数据库文件,每个数据库文件只能属于一个数据库。
SQL Server数据库管理中的数据库文件管理
相关推荐
Oracle数据库管理培训材料重做日志文件管理
讲解如何有效管理Oracle数据库中的重做日志文件,以确保数据库运行的稳定性和效率。
Oracle
15
2024-07-20
使用多个数据库文件存储数据的优势及其在SQL Server数据库管理中的体现
使用多个数据库文件存储数据的优点在于:①数据库文件可以不断扩充,不受操作系统文件大小限制;②可以将数据库文件分布在不同的硬盘上,从而同时提高数据存取效率。
SQLServer
16
2024-07-28
SQL Server 日志文件管理
SQL Server 数据库的日志文件记录了所有数据库操作,随着时间的推移,日志文件会不断增长,可能占用大量的磁盘空间。为了释放空间并提高数据库性能,需要对日志文件进行定期维护,包括日志截断和日志收缩。
日志截断:
日志截断是指清空日志文件中的非活动部分,释放空间供新操作使用。日志截断不会减小日志文件的物理大小,但会标记空间为可重用。
日志收缩:
日志收缩用于减小日志文件的物理大小。当日志文件中有大量空闲空间时,可以执行日志收缩操作,将空闲空间释放回操作系统。
注意事项:
在执行日志收缩操作之前,应确保已进行完整备份或差异备份,以防止数据丢失。
过于频繁地收缩日志文件可能会导致性能下降,建议
SQLServer
11
2024-05-31
MongoDB数据库GRIDFS文件管理技巧
MongoDB是一种广泛应用的开源、分布式文档型数据库,常用于处理大数据和高扩展性需求。在MongoDB中,GRIDFS是一种特殊的文件存储机制,用于高效存储和检索大型文件,如图片、视频或大文档。它将文件分割成多块,利于管理和操作。上传文件到MongoDB的GRIDFS可以通过GridFS API轻松实现。连接MongoDB实例后,创建GridFSBucket对象,使用uploadFromStream方法上传文件流并返回唯一的文件ObjectId。删除文件则通过deleteOne或deleteMany方法,传入文件的ObjectId来完成。这些操作有效地管理了MongoDB中的大文件。
MongoDB
11
2024-09-13
SQL Server数据库中的文件和文件组管理
SQL Server利用一组操作系统文件来映射数据库,其中包含所有数据和对象。
SQLServer
12
2024-07-29
通过文件组优化SQL Server数据库管理
通过使用文件组可以简化数据库的维护工作:备份和恢复单独的文件或文件组,而不是整个数据库,从而提高效率。可以将具有相似维护要求的表和索引分配到同一文件组中,增强可维护性。创建数据库时,默认情况下将数据文件存储在主文件组中(primary),也可以通过关键字在创建数据库时定义其他文件组。例如,学生数据库可以分为D:\msp\data\student_data1.mdf、E:\msp\data\student_data2.mdf等文件。对数据库对象进行写操作时,系统会根据每个文件组内数据文件的大小比例进行写入,查询数据时还可以并行读取分布在不同物理硬盘上的文件,以提高查询速度。
SQLServer
13
2024-07-24
SQL数据库管理中的次数据文件优化
在SQL数据库管理中,次数据文件(.ndf)扩展了数据库的存储空间。
SQLServer
6
2024-08-19
数据库管理的利器:SQL数据库管理
掌握SQL数据库管理,掌控数据库管理的奥秘。通过直观的查询语言和强大的数据处理功能,轻松高效地管理您的数据。
SQLServer
12
2024-04-30
如何管理和维护数据库文件
在数据库管理中,数据库文件是存储数据的核心部分。数据库文件包括数据表、索引文件、日志文件等,帮助数据库系统高效地存储、检索、更新和删除数据。管理数据库文件时,需确保数据完整性和安全性。常见的管理任务包括备份数据库文件、定期压缩数据、监控文件大小以及设置访问权限,以防止数据丢失和未授权访问。
SQLServer
13
2024-10-25